Considered sacred by the Ahl-e Haqq order, the tanbūr is used to complement meditation and communication with the divine. Elahi transformed the two-stringed instrument, adding a 3rd string and creating new taking half in techniques that used all ten fingers. Georg Wilhelm Friedrich Hegel (1770–1831) also extolled the discursive colleges, saying that art, although it expresses the divine, should yield to philosophy. He acknowledged the peculiar power of music to specific many nuances of the emotions. Like Kant, Hegel most well-liked vocal music to instrumental, deprecating wordless music as subjective and indefinite.

Neapolitan style bowlback mandolin with seventeen inlaid nickel-silver frets on a tortoiseshell fingerboard. The bowl is awfully adorned with a rich design of checkerboard pattern ivory and tortoiseshell separated by nickel-silver strips, and a profuse decoration in ivory inlay depicting a naked woman, putti taking part in instruments, grotesques, and floral designs.
